Take This Class: Film Studies I and II

Take This Class: Film Studies I and II

If you’re looking for a different elective where you can watch and analyze movies almost every period, Film Studies I and II are for you!  Don’t worry– you don’t have to be a Hollywood director to succeed! You will gain knowledge in the history and development of motion pictures as well as other aspects of the filmmaking, like cinematography, editing, lighting, special effects, etc.  Covering every genre of film from Westerns to Sci-fi to Rom-Com, every movie-lover is sure to find something they can enjoy—but a big aspect of this class is having an open mind. Because of the wide range of styles the curriculum covers, it’s important to be willing to watch and absorb every movie, no matter if it’s your usual choice or not. The workload is manageable, with almost all assignments (including class discussions, analytical viewing logs, movie reviews, and small projects) completed in class!  I’ve personally taken both years of this class, and I love how many more movies I’m able to enjoy now because Mrs. Hannon, my teacher for both years, forced me out of my comfort zone. Film Studies can be a calmer period in the middle of a hectic school day; I recommend it to any student who watches TV (which is all of you!!!).
